benfrankie
New Member
Hello, we need to solve a problem asap because our server has been stuck at 504 error for days but didn't get a response on a support ticket since last Wendesday. 
@twisted1919 said
your best solution is to get a dedicated server for mysql only and throw a lot of RAM there, like a lot. And use NVMe drives for the server.
Does it mean having sql and MW on a separate server, right?
another engineer/system admin just said " we already throw 128 GB RAM AND only 48 GB has been used rest is free then why we throw more?
the problem is that CPU is totally consumed and its due to segments.
The solution is that we distribute this on multiple Mailwizz so that number of processes that run on 1 single database will be distributed and that will reduce MySQL DB size and then processes will take less time to complete.
In this set up. data like blacklists, bounces are not gonna be shared. No need to have MW and sql on a separate server"
can you please clarify?
his suggestion sounds different from yours and I'm confused.
If having multiple MW instances would be the right solution, then how many instances should we have say for 3M-5M emails/day? is it gonna be impossible to have just one interface, shared data when using multiple instances would be necessary?
We'd much appreciate if MM support could respond to more questions, details we submitted via support tickets.
thanks
				
			@twisted1919 said
your best solution is to get a dedicated server for mysql only and throw a lot of RAM there, like a lot. And use NVMe drives for the server.
Does it mean having sql and MW on a separate server, right?
another engineer/system admin just said " we already throw 128 GB RAM AND only 48 GB has been used rest is free then why we throw more?
the problem is that CPU is totally consumed and its due to segments.
The solution is that we distribute this on multiple Mailwizz so that number of processes that run on 1 single database will be distributed and that will reduce MySQL DB size and then processes will take less time to complete.
In this set up. data like blacklists, bounces are not gonna be shared. No need to have MW and sql on a separate server"
can you please clarify?
his suggestion sounds different from yours and I'm confused.
If having multiple MW instances would be the right solution, then how many instances should we have say for 3M-5M emails/day? is it gonna be impossible to have just one interface, shared data when using multiple instances would be necessary?
We'd much appreciate if MM support could respond to more questions, details we submitted via support tickets.
thanks
